In the new review, we described the identification plus the characterization of a fresh atypical opioid receptor with one of a kind destructive regulatory properties towards opioid peptides.one Our outcomes confirmed that ACKR3/CXCR7, hitherto generally known as an atypical scavenger receptor for chemokines CXCL12 and CXCL11, is usually a broad-spectrum scavenger for opioid peptides from the enkephalin, dynorphin, and nociceptin households, regulating their availability for classical opioid receptors.

We demonstrated that, in distinction to classical opioid receptors, ACKR3 won't trigger classical G protein signaling and is not modulated through the classical prescription or analgesic opioids, like mor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ists such as naloxone. Alternatively, we proven that LIH383, an ACKR3-selective subnanomolar competitor peptide, prevents ACKR3’s negative regulatory perform on opioid peptides in an ex vivo rat brain product and potentiates their activity toward classical opioid receptors.

Gene expression analysis uncovered that ACKR3 is highly expressed in many Mind regions akin to critical opioid action facilities. On top of that, its expression ranges are sometimes increased than All those of classical opioid receptors, which even further supports the physiological relevance of its observed in vitro opioid peptide scavenging potential.

The 2nd pain stage is because of an inflammatory response, though the key response is acute harm on the nerve fibers. Conolidine injection was identified to suppress both the stage one and a couple of pain response (60). This means conolidine efficiently suppresses both chemically or inflammatory pain of the two an acute and persistent mother nature. Additional evaluation by Tarselli et al. uncovered conolidine to get no affinity with the mu-opioid receptor, suggesting a special mode of action from classic opiate analgesics. Furthermore, this study exposed which the drug will not alter locomotor activity in mice topics, suggesting a lack of Unwanted side effects like sedation or habit present in other dopamine-marketing substances (60).
